报表生成器 - 以多种语言报告

时间:2012-10-04 14:23:18

标签: oracle delphi reportbuilder

我需要在ReportBuilder中创建2个报告,这些报告产生相同的输出,除了一个报告需要生成英文文本而另一个报告需要生成法文文本。报告上的标签/标题需要从英文翻译成法文,在某些情况下,还必须翻译返回的数据。

我正在考虑通过将英语语句创建为基类然后从此继承来创建法语报告,并根据需要更改标签。我的问题是如何最好地翻译数据本身?

我正在使用Delphi BDS 2006,Oracle 11g和ReportBuild v10

1 个答案:

答案 0 :(得分:0)

Oracle中没有标准的语言翻译方式。您需要创建一个可以为您执行此操作的工具。您可以“尝试”使用Oracle Web服务和Google翻译以使其正常工作。由于Google翻译API是付费服务,您可以尝试免费的Bing翻译网络服务。编码应该相当容易,请点击this链接和this链接了解详情。

相关问题